Step1: Identify trigonometric ratio
In right triangle \( \triangle IHG \) (right - angled at \( H \)), we know that \( \angle I = 26^{\circ} \), the side opposite to \( \angle I \) is \( HG = 6.5 \) and the hypotenuse is \( IG=x \). The sine of an angle in a right triangle is defined as \( \sin\theta=\frac{\text{opposite}}{\text{hypotenuse}} \). So, \( \sin(26^{\circ})=\frac{HG}{IG}=\frac{6.5}{x} \).
Step2: Solve for \( x \)
From \( \sin(26^{\circ})=\frac{6.5}{x} \), we can re - arrange the formula to solve for \( x \). Cross - multiplying gives us \( x=\frac{6.5}{\sin(26^{\circ})} \).
We know that \( \sin(26^{\circ})\approx0.4384 \). Then \( x = \frac{6.5}{0.4384}\approx14.8 \) (rounded to the nearest tenth).
